看板 [ Python ]
討論串[問題] 一個很基本的問題
共 2 篇文章
首頁
上一頁
1
下一頁
尾頁

推噓2(2推 0噓 1→)留言3則,0人參與, 最新作者sbrhsieh (偶爾想擺爛一下)時間15年前 (2010/04/10 11:04), 編輯資訊
0
0
0
內容預覽:
這裡顯示你的觀念有部分需要再釐清。. 上面的碼執行後 e, f 都是 binding 同一個 C instance,print e.val, f.eval. 永遠會輸出相同訊息。(不論 class C 是如何設計). e = f 不是 object copy 的語意。. --. 發信站: 批踢踢

推噓0(0推 0噓 1→)留言1則,0人參與, 最新作者anrris ( ...)時間15年前 (2010/04/10 05:30), 編輯資訊
0
0
0
內容預覽:
我發現一些小問題 ... 今天如果我要操作兩個變數 a,b 如下. a,b=1,2. a=b. a,b=3,4. print a,b. 會輸出 : 3 4 .. (沒問題). 可是如果今天是 List:. c,d = [1,2], [3,4]. c = d. c[0]='a'. d[1]='b'.
(還有500個字)
首頁
上一頁
1
下一頁
尾頁